The book, co–edited by Ginnie Kennerley and Richard O’Leary, includes short articles in straightforward language written by leading theologians, well known Church figures as well as personal accounts from both lay and ordained gay or lesbian individuals. Among the contributors are Dr Nigel Biggar, Regius Professor of Moral & Pastoral Theology in Oxford, Dr Andrew Pierce from the Irish School of Ecumenics, the Bishop of Cashel & Ossory, Archdeacon Gordon Linney and Dr Alan Acheson.

The book will be launched in Belfast on 7 February at 4.45pm at the Good Bookshop, Donegall St (next to St Anne’s Cathedral) where the speaker will be Lady Brenda Sheil. The Dublin launch will be on 9 February at 6.15pm in the Trinity College Gallery Chapel, where the speaker will be Judge Catherine McGuinness.
